Output 25b56e19c23c6f9eed5d807b27f55660cb73221490adb3ce83b15b38b99057e4:0

value
2000000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d01ddd685ffd7507368156c5c0be4c6dfc6092c OP_EQUALVERIFY OP_CHECKSIG
address
12Bn2Bgw1MmAqUVNXQ2ZZRXUihRLNbR8va
transaction
25b56e19c23c6f9eed5d807b27f55660cb73221490adb3ce83b15b38b99057e4
spent
true